For two statements are given $-$ one labelled Assertion $(A)$ and the other labelled Reason $(R)$. Select the correct answer to these questions from the codes $\ce{(a), (b), (c)}$ and (d) as given below :
Assertion : The wires supplying current to an electric heater are not heated appreciably.
Reason : Resistance of connecting wires is very small and $\text{H}\propto\text{R}.$
  • Both $A$ and $R$ are true, and $R$ is correct explanation of the assertion.
  • B
    Both $A$ and $R$ are true, but $R$ is not the correct explanation of the assertion.
  • C
    $A$ is true, but $R$ is false.
  • D
    $A$ is false, but $R$ is true.

Answer

Correct option: A.
Both $A$ and $R$ are true, and $R$ is correct explanation of the assertion.
Resistance of the connecting wires is much smaller than the electric appliances to which current is supplied by the wires.
